Purpose: The purpose of this study was to examine the applicability of a flipped learning course in Women's Health Nursing for nursing students. Methods: A total of 200 senior nursing students participated in flipped learning class of pregnancy, delivery and postpartum area, which included team-based learning and self-reflection for 8 weeks. One group pre-post test design was adopted and the changes in learning motivation and satisfaction were examined. In addition, reflective journals of the students were analyzed by making a qualitative content analysis. Results: Students showed a significant increase in score of learning motivation in the posttest (t=-4.47, p<.001). They had a mean of 3.90 in learning satisfaction out of possible five points. As a result of content analysis, three themes were selected: 'Improved attitude toward active learning', 'Burden caused by excessive workload', and 'Valuing to the team-based activity' To be specific, six sub-themes were selected, with three positive and three negative categories: 'improved class attention and understanding', 'positive class participation by preparing lessons in advance', 'peer interactions through discussion', 'A lot of time and effort consuming', 'stress caused by the burden of preparing lessons', and 'difficulties in cooperative activities'. Conclusion: This study supports and confirms that the flipped learning can be a creative instructional model of positive teaching-learning strategy in clinical nursing courses to enhance students' learning motivation.

Background: Elderly patients visiting pain clinic may be at greater risk of misunderstanding the explanation because of age-related cognitive decline. Video instruction may provide a consistent from of teaching in a visual and realistic manner. We evaluated the effect of educational video on the patient understanding and satisfaction in a group of geriatric patients visiting pain clinic. Methods: Ninety two patients aged more than 60 years old who were scheduled for transforaminal epidural block were recruited. After exposure to either video or paper instruction process, each patient was asked 5-item comprehension questions, overall satisfaction and preference question. During follow-up period, number of outpatient referral-line call for further explanation was counted. Results: We observed significantly better comprehension in the video education compared with paper instruction (P < 0.001). Patient satisfaction was also higher in the video group (P = 0.015), and patients visiting pain clinic were more preferred video instruction (P < 0.001). Proportion of referral-line call for further explanation were similar (P = 0.302). Conclusions: Video approach to instruction process before consent improves treatment comprehension in geriatric patient visiting pain clinic.

Free learning semester aims to foster key competencies in junior high students via reinforcing student participation and career education. This paper investigates the programs of school and public libraries, as well as the roles that university libraries and LIS could play in the changing educational environment. School libraries, though an essential element in the educational infrastructure, are seriously underused. In addition, the support programs of public libraries tend to focus on guest lectures or field trips, rather than reinforcing the students to experience the foundational library services. Public libraries are in a good position to play an active role in strengthening school libraries. They should take a proactive role in forming a partnership with university libraries, LIS faculty and students, and in developing diverse programs ranging from vocational/career education to enhancing key competencies.
BACKGROUND/OBJECTIVES: The aim of this study was to assess the effect of nutrition education received by fourth- and fifth-grade teachers in state schools in Famagusta, Northern Cyprus, on their students. SUBJECTS/METHODS: The aim of this study is to assess the effect of nutrition education received by fourth- and fifth-grade teachers (n = 27) in state schools in Famagusta on their students. Participants (n = 718) were selected through a regional pilot scheme. The teachers were instructed on nutrition by the researcher and provided with a researcher-prepared nutrition education book "I Am Learning about Healthy Nutrition". Before receiving their nutrition education, the teachers were pretested to assess their baseline nutrition knowledge. Following receipt of their nutrition education, a posttest, which included the same questions as those in the pretest, was administered to the teachers to assess the effectiveness of the training session. Similarly, students were asked pretest researcher-prepared questions to evaluate their baseline nutrition knowledge level. The teachers were then given a period of three to four weeks to instruct the students in nutrition education. Following this instructional period, a posttest that included the same questions as those in the pretest was administered to the students. RESULTS: The results showed that there were significant differences between the pre- and posttest scores of both teachers and students; in both groups, the nutrition knowledge level increased (P < 0.05). CONCLUSIONS: These results show that the provision of nutrition education training to teachers positively affected the nutrition knowledge level of both teachers and students.
There is an increasing concern about computer education with the age of knowledge-based society. The learning programming language is taking an important role of computer education. However, the special emphasis in learning programming language has been attached to memorizing the programming language by rote and learning computer programs. Therefore, those were not much useful tools to develope a logical intelligence of the meanings of programming language and the methods of realization. It is positively necessary to improve the programming education efficiently because of the objects of knowledge of computing and raising an efficiency of problem solving. Under the circumstances, this research is aimed at representing an useful education model through developing a mathmatical program into each part of the C programming language, which would be a new supplier of an basic insight into the programming language and techniques. Accordingly it is thought that the research material will be an useful model to increase interests and concerns as well as to raise an efficiency of problem solving or a logical intelligence going through the process of studying programming language.

It is an established fact that the university library is an important element in the higher education system. To keep abreast with the changing social environment industrial development and explosive increase of knowledge, the university library must also find new a n.0, pproaches to better serve the users in the university community. Also, on the part of university faculty, instructional methods must be improved from text book oriented education toward assignment oriented education. To facilitate effective teaching, the role of university library and its efficient use has become more important and indispensable. The objective of this study was to review the literature, and to find out current practice among students and professional librarians on the library instruction in order to find ways to strengthen and improve it. A specially designed questionnaire was used to survey current status. Results of the survey are summarized as follows; (1) Most university students received some guidance on library utilization as part of their freshman orientation program. However, it is found that the elementary nature of the guidance program was insufficient for their subsequent actual attempt to use. Students are not familiar with library organization, search procedure, and they lack basic knowledge on library service available to them. (2) Problem areas related to library instruction are insufficient amount of time allocated for the guidance program, big size of orientation program, and lack of interest on the part of students, etc. It is therefore recommended that the above mentioned problem areas be overcome through cooperative and concerted efforts among faculty members, professional librarians, and the university administration by increasing library instruction hours, improving the contents of program in its scope and depth to be practically useful. To sum up, the lecture oriented education should be shifted toward library oriented education by improved instruction program on library use.
Various data and methods are necessary to help students understand the science subject, and have interest in it. Most students like cartoons, and more easily memorize their contents. The purpose of this study was to verify the effects of science cartoon reading on the academic achiements, the levels of interests in science and scientific attitudes of elementary students The study subjects were four classes of the 6th grade of G elementary school in U city. Two classes were experimental group and the others were comparison group. The students of the experimental classes were encouraged to read science cartoon related to class contents at the beginning and ending for 5 minutes respectively in instructional time. And those of the comparison classes received general science lesson. The results of this study were as follows. First, the experimental classes encouraged to read science cartoon marked higher average score than comparison classes in post-test and the difference was meaningful (p<.05). This meant science cartoon reading treatment had the effect of improvement of the levels of interest in science of student. Second, the experimental classes marked higher average score than comparison classes in post-test but didn't show meaningful difference. This meant science cartoon reading treatment didn't have the effect of improvement of academic achievement of students in our study. Third, the experimental classes marked higher average score than comparison classes in post-test and showed the meaningful difference(p<.05). This meant science cartoon reading treatment had the effect of improvement of scientific attitudes of students. From the results thus far, we could tell that science cartoon reading had positive effects on the levels of interest in science and scientific attitudes of students in our study.

The purpose of the study was to integrate Information and Communication Technology(ICT) into elementary mathematics instruction and to help prospective elementary school teachers understand such integration through developing lesson plans and implementing them in classrooms. Specifically, pre-service elementary school teachers in two universities participated in the study for a semester. While taking the course of elementary mathematics teaching methods, the teachers analyzed pre-developed lesson plans, developed lesson plans using ICT in mathematics for grades 5 and 6, and implemented them. This paper includes how the teachers conceive integration of ICT to mathematics teaching and what are the implications of such integration.
The purpose of this study was to explore college students' subjective perception on physical education using Q-methodology. Thirty college students participated in this study. This study found four types of college students' perception for physical education. Type I is named 'the type of Emphasizing Expertise.' The subjects of type I emphasize the importance of practicing professional motor skills and basic physical education knowledge in physical education classes. Type II is named 'the type of Emphasizing Instructional Strategy.' The subjects of type II emphasize the importance of developing effective teaching methods for students to participate actively. Type III is named 'the type of Making Physical Education Mandatory.' The subjects of type III emphasize the needing to make physical education and to increase physical education classes in school. Type IV is named 'the type of Emphasizing Sports for All.' The subjects of type IV emphasize to improve students' fitness and social-skill and connect between physical education and sports for all. These findings will contribute to plan the effective school curriculum.
The purpose of this study was to analysis the curriculum for educating and operating the classes of elementary science gifted in Incheon Metropolitan Office of Education. We developed the framework for curriculum content analysis based on the principles of curriculum development for gifted education. The developed framework was applied to the curricula of four classes of elementary science gifted in Incheon. And the needs of gifted students were surveyed in the classes of the elementary science gifted. The results of this study were as follows: 1. The current curriculums of two classes described the goal of the elementary gifted education, but the content and theme of the curricula of three classes were not related to the contents of the 7th national curriculum. 2. The teaching methods used in the science gifted class were mainly a lecture and an experimental activity. and there was little the process of individual instruction. 3. There was not mostly the products as the results of learning because of little performed by a project teaming, an announcement and an exhibition in gifted class. 4. Most of the students of the science gifted class were estimated by the paper tests and observation of the teacher in charge of the gifted class, not by the products and presentation etc. 5. They mostly preferred the theme of everyday life in addition to the textbook, and the instructional type of enrichment teaming and acceleration learning over the grade of themselves. 6. They mainly expected that the curriculum of the gifted class is operated during the semester.
